Output 05d4d78bef6291ab80c68ae88340a7aaff4c2609bf7e76e1013d1e1aa8820c6c:1

value
609186
script pubkey
OP_0 OP_PUSHBYTES_20 5b3814b78ef22d04a411261132c830b6850aeaa2
address
bc1qtvupfduw7gksffq3ycgn9jpsk6zs464z0u8kjw
transaction
05d4d78bef6291ab80c68ae88340a7aaff4c2609bf7e76e1013d1e1aa8820c6c